The longest match ever - the Timeless Test at Durban, in 1939 - lasted 10 days.
1938- the BBC televises Test cricket for the first time, from Lord's.
The time allowed for a Twenty20 match is 2hours 45 minutes. Each innings is 20 overs, to be bowled in 75 minutes, and there is a 15-minute break between innings.
Did you know you're allowed to hit the ball twice of it looks like hitting the stumps. You can even kick it away. Otherwise, you're out if you deliberately take a second bite of the cherry. It just hasn't ever happened in an international.
… and useful stats
501 (not out) the highest individual score ever made in a first-class match, by Brian Lara, for Warwickhire V Durham in Edgbaston in 1994.
19 the most wickets ever taken by one bowler in a Test or first-class match, by Jim Laker, for England against Australia at Old Trafford, Manchester in 1956.
952 (for six declared, off 271 overs) the highest team score in a Test by Sri Lanka V India, at the Premadasa Stadium, Colombo, in 1997.
6 the lowest team score in a first-class match, made by a team called the Bs against England at Lord's in 1810.
4.07 the lowest batting average of any Test cricketer who as played at least 50 matches, by Bhagwat Chandrasekhar of India.
